The Mouseprice Value Guide tells you how the asking price of a property compares to the market price of other properties with similar attributes including property type, location and floor area. Note that some aspects of a property are not considered by the Value Guide such as the condition and home improvements so it is important you do your own research.

Spacious 4 Bedroom Victorian End of Terrace Home in the sought after Chatterton Village and Offered Chain Free

Situated in the heart of the ever popular Chatterton Village, this large four bedroom Victorian end of terrace house is beautifully presented and offered with no onward chain. Recently redecorated throughout, the property blends period charm with modern comfort and is ideally suited to growing families or those seeking spacious accommodation in a well connected and vibrant location.

Set in an exceptionally convenient position, the home is just a short stroll from local shops and amenities of Chatterton Village. For commuters, Bromley South station is only a five minute drive away, offering fast and frequent services to London Victoria in just 18 minutes, with further connections to the City via London Blackfriars. Petts Wood is around ten minutes away by car, and the nearby 208 bus route links directly to Bromley, Orpington, and Lewisham. The property also offers easy access to the M25, making journeys to Kent, the South Coast, and Gatwick Airport quick and simple.

The ground floor features a spacious entrance hall leading into a bright and generously proportioned reception and dining room measuring 19 11 by 12 9, complete with attractive wooden flooring and a striking feature fireplace. The kitchen is well appointed with matching wall and base units and comes fully equipped with appliances. A separate utility area provides additional convenience, and the family bathroom includes a shower over the bath. The rear garden accessed directly from the kitchen and offers a peaceful retreat, complete with a lawned area, mature flower beds, a patio, and a decked seating area perfect for relaxing or entertaining.

Upstairs, the first floor comprises three true double bedrooms, each offering excellent space and natural light. A further staircase leads to the loft converted fourth bedroom, complete with Velux windows and a stylish en suite shower room, making it an ideal master suite, guest room, or home office.

The property requires no immediate improvement or redecoration and benefits from partial plantation shutters, double glazing, gas central heating, a small front garden, and useful side access to the rear garden. Its location also places it within walking distance of well regarded local schools and Norman Park, while Bromley town centre, with its extensive range of shopping, dining, and leisure options including the David Lloyd and Nuffield fitness centres is just a short distance away.

This is a superb opportunity to acquire a competitively priced four bedroom home in a thriving and well connected area. Whether you re upsizing, relocating, or looking for a long term family base, this charming Victorian home ticks all the boxes.

Tenure Freehold Council Tax Band D
